사양
| 속성 | 가치 |
| PartStatus | Obsolete |
| SwitchType | Relay, Solenoid Driver |
| NumberofOutputs | 12 |
| Ratio-Input:Output | 1:12 |
| OutputConfiguration | Low Side |
| OutputType | N-Channel |
| Interface | SPI |
| Voltage-Load | 36V (Max) |
| Voltage-Supply(Vcc/Vdd) | 3V ~ 5.5V |
| Current-Output(Max) | 600mA |
| RdsOn(Typ) | 1.3Ohm |
| FaultProtection | Open Load Detect, Over Temperature |
| OperatingTemperature | -40°C ~ 150°C (TJ) |
| MountingType | Surface Mount |
| SupplierDevicePackage | 24-SSOP-EP |
| Package/Case | 24-LSSOP (0.154", 3.90mm Width) Exposed Pad |
| BaseProductNumber | NCV7751 |
| Grade | Automotive |
| Qualification | AEC-Q100 |
